LCOV - code coverage report
Current view: top level - src/backend/postmaster - postmaster.c (source / functions) Coverage Total Hit
Test: PostgreSQL 19devel Lines: 77.2 % 1195 922
Test Date: 2026-04-07 14:16:30 Functions: 94.2 % 52 49
Legend: Lines:     hit not hit

Function Name Sort by function name Hit count Sort by function hit count
dummy_handler 0
report_fork_failure_to_client 0
unlink_external_pid_file 0
StartSysLogger 1
HandleFatalError 8
pm_signame 63
handle_pm_reload_request_signal 163
process_pm_reload_request 163
TerminateChildren 354
handle_pm_shutdown_request_signal 972
process_pm_shutdown_request 972
CloseServerPorts 979
CreateOptsFile 979
InitPostmasterDeathWatchHandle 979
ServerLoop 979
ExitPostmaster 981
checkControlFile 995
PostmasterMain 1001
getInstallationPaths 1001
StartAutovacuumWorker 1418
pmstate_name 1532
btmask 1720
ConfigurePostmasterWaitSet 1964
PostmasterMarkPIDForWorkerNotify 2692
btmask_all_except_n 2826
HandleChildCrash 3074
SignalChildren 3375
StartBackgroundWorker 3510
bgworker_should_start_now 4591
btmask_del 4896
CountChildren 7023
UpdatePMState 8409
StartChildProcess 9311
maybe_start_bgworkers 9494
signal_child 12092
BackendStartup 15039
canAcceptConnections 16457
btmask_add_n 17682
LogChildExit 19365
CleanupBackend 19967
maybe_reap_io_worker 22934
ClosePostmasterPorts 24916
process_pm_child_exit 25601
handle_pm_child_exit_signal 25691
InitProcessGlobals 26191
PostmasterStateMachine 28533
process_pm_pmsignal 139553
handle_pm_pmsignal_signal 139848
btmask_contains 145125
LaunchMissingBackgroundProcesses 180247
DetermineSleepTime 181226
maybe_adjust_io_workers 184198

Generated by: LCOV version 2.0-1